Особливості використання Xbox і PS4 з маршрутизатором Keenetic
Xbox
При підключенні консолі Xbox через маршрутизатор для успішного приєднання до мережевого сервісу Xbox Live необхідно, щоб маршрутизатор не блокував порти, які використовуються цим сервісом.
Зазвичай для Xbox достатньо, щоб у маршрутизаторі Keenetic було встановлено системний компонент UPnP, який дозволяє автоматично налаштовувати необхідні правила NAT та брандмауера. Ви можете перевірити, чи встановлений цей компонент, перейшовши на сторінку Параметри системи, у розділ KeeneticOSОновлення та параметри компонентів. У цьому випадку ігрова консоль самостійно перенаправляє необхідні порти. Крім того, виробник консолі надає список портів, які не повинні блокуватися:
Порт 88 (UDP)
Порт 3074 (UDP та TCP)
Порт 53 (UDP та TCP)
Порт 80 (TCP)
Порт 500 (UDP)
Порт 3544 (UDP)
Порт 4500 (UDP)
Якщо ваш відеосеанс Kinect не працює, вам слід відкрити порт 1863 (UDP та TCP).
Слід зазначити, що наведений вище список — це список портів, необхідних для роботи в обох напрямках (вихідний і вхідний трафік), які не повинні блокуватися брандмауером. Це не означає, що всі ці порти повинні бути перенаправлені через NAT. Фактично, для консолі Xbox слід перенаправити лише порт 3074 (UDP та TCP), щоб з'явився тип NAT: Відкритий.
Якщо у вас є дві або більше консолі Xbox, у налаштуваннях консолі на екрані Налаштування мережі:
Виберіть Додаткові налаштування;
Виберіть Вибір альтернативних портів;
Виберіть Вручну;
У меню Ручний вибір порту, виберіть один із варіантів зі списку;
Створіть правило переадресації портів для цієї консолі з вибраним портом.
Налаштування переадресації портів можна виконати, дотримуючись інструкції Переадресація портів.
Мережевий сервіс Xbox перевіряє доступність портів і на основі результатів цієї перевірки показує тип NAT відповідно до своєї класифікації. Опис типів NAT доступний за посиланням https://portforward.com/nat-types/
Важливо
Тип NAT Відкритий можливий лише за наявності публічної IP-адреси.
Служба Xbox у Windows 10
Вищевказані порти та UPnP також актуальні в цьому випадку, але якщо тип NAT все ще визначається як Помірний з відкритими портами або служба показує помилку Teredo, спробуйте наступну інструкцію: https://support.xbox.com/en-GB/help/hardware-network/connect-network/troubleshoot-party-chat
Зокрема, можуть допомогти наступні команди, виконані в командному рядку Windows (від імені адміністратора):
netsh interface teredo set state disable
netsh interface teredo set state type=defaultPS4
При підключенні через маршрутизатор PS4 завжди показуватиме Тип NAT 2, оскільки Sony використовує таку класифікацію з’єднань. Тип NAT 2 означає лише те, що консоль підключена до Інтернету через брандмауер або маршрутизатор, і нічого більше. Щоб отримати Тип NAT 1, потрібно підключити кабель інтернет-провайдера безпосередньо до консолі PS4. Але навіть з Типом NAT 2, якщо порти відкрито правильно, ігрові можливості не повинні відрізнятися. Щоб отримати Тип NAT 2, трафік консолі не повинен блокуватися на наступних портах:
TCP:
80,443,1935,3478-3480UDP:
3074,3478-3479
Зазвичай консоль відкриває необхідні порти через UPnP, але якщо цього не сталося, ви повинні вручну налаштувати правила переадресації портів. Відкрийте в NAT:
TCP:
1935,3478-3480UDP:
3074,3478-3479
Ви можете налаштувати переадресацію портів, дотримуючись інструкції Переадресація портів.
Більше інформації можна знайти за посиланнями http://manuals.playstation.net/document/en/ps4/settings/nw_test.html та http://manuals.playstation.net/document/ru/ps4/settings/nw_test.html.
Підказка
Якщо переадресація портів не спрацювала, дивіться статтю Що робити, якщо переадресація портів не працює.
Підключіться до інтерфейсу командного рядка (CLI) маршрутизатора та виконайте команди:
ip nat udp-port-preserve system configuration saveПочинаючи з KeeneticOS версії
3.5, наведена вище командаip nat udp-port-preserveбула видалена, і це налаштування виконується за замовчуванням, тому команда актуальна лише для версій від2.08до3.4.12.У деяких випадках вам може знадобитися відкрити порти вручну для певних ігор. Список таких портів можна знайти на порталі https://portforward.com/